2024-03-14 13:22:58来源:窝游网 作者:窝游网
在区块链技术领域中,TPS是一个关键性能指标,它代表了区块链网络每秒钟能够处理和确认的交易数量。具体来说,TPS衡量的是一个区块链系统在单位时间内可以完成多少有效的交易验证、打包并添加到区块的能力,下面为大家详细介绍区块链TPS。
区块链作为一种分布式账本技术,其交易速度受到共识机制、区块大小限制、网络带宽、节点处理能力等多种因素的影响。例如,比特币网络早期设计时的TPS相对较低,大约为7笔/秒左右,而以太坊1.0版本的平均TPS大约是15-20笔/秒。随着技术的发展,许多新的区块链项目通过优化共识算法、提高数据压缩效率、采用分片技术等方式提高了TPS值,有些项目甚至声称能实现数千甚至数万笔交易每秒的处理能力。
为什么区块链TPS很重要?
区块链TPS的重要性主要体现在以下几个方面:
可扩展性与实用性:
对于任何支付系统或应用平台而言,高TPS意味着更高的交易吞吐量,能够支持更大规模的用户群体和更复杂的商业场景。如果TPS过低,则无法满足大规模商用的需求,可能导致交易拥堵、确认时间延长以及用户体验下降等问题。
交易成本与效率:
低TPS可能会导致网络资源的竞争加剧,进而推高交易费用(Gas fee)。当TPS提升时,更多其它交易能在同一时间段内得到处理,从而降低单笔交易的成本,并提高整体交易处理效率。
竞争力与生态发展:
对于公链项目而言,高TPS有助于吸引更多其它的开发者和企业构建去中心化应用(DApps),因为它们需要一个能够支撑大量并发请求的高性能底层基础设施。
安全与稳定性:
虽然追求高TPS是必要的,但同时也要保证系统的安全性和稳定性。过度追求TPS而忽视安全性可能导致系统易受攻击或者牺牲去中心化程度,因此寻找TPS与安全稳定之间的平衡至关重要。
综上所述,区块链TPS不仅是评价区块链技术性能的关键参数,也直接影响着区块链能否在现实世界中广泛应用和规模化落地。